QUOTE(mb911 @ Sep 16 2018, 05:50 AM) *

Also wanted to talk about the availabilty of the 70s porsche paints. @bbrock had mentioned difficulty finding ppg shopline locally. This goes 1 step further. These older colors have not been converted to non leaded versions. My supplier had to call ppg directly to see if they have a "panel" that is sprayed out to do a spectrum analisyis on to come up with a modern color code.. Took some hassle but ended up with a 65 dollar qt of color versus not available or 150 dollar qt.


Just hit a similar snag. Went to buy a quart of DCC silver metallic. First, the computer popped up different formulas depending on whether you searched the codes for Porsche vs. VW. Neither formula is available in DCC. Both formulas can be mixed in single-stage Omni MTK. The Porsche color can be mixed in 2-stage Deltron DBC but the only 2-stage option for VW is Omni. I had the guy mix a sample of each and am going to spray out a test panel, but already I can see from the smudge dots he put on the cans that the Porsche formula has a richer metallic look. The guy said the Porsche formula uses higher quality toners and 2 metallic components vs. just one component in the VW color. Will make a decision pending spray out results but leaning toward Porsche at this point even though the VW formula is probably technically more correct.

I believe you want a 2 stage paint, that was from the factory on metallic cars. They used to do single stage metallics in the 60's and earlier. As for VW vs Porsche paint, I don't know much about that. i would assume the -4 cars got vw color and the -6 received the porsche color (but that is all a guess)
